Which one of the following categories of animals, is correctly described with no single exception in it ?

A

All bony fishes have four pairs of gills and an operculum on each side

B

All sponges are marine and have collared cells

C

All mammals are viviparous and possess diaphragm for breathing

D

All reptiles possess scales, have a three chambered heart and are cold blood (poikilothermal)

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

(Chapter - Animal Kingdom, Class - Osteichthyes)
